§ 22-30A-44 — Criminal action prohibited if retailer receives payment or court award.

If a motor fuel retailer receives payment or a court award pursuant to §§ 22-30A-40 to , inclusive, the motor fuel retailer may not initiate or pursue a criminal action against the motor vehicle owner because of that loss.
